To understand the significance of the 6.0 release, we need a brief history lesson. Conceived in the early 2000s by the Polish fan developer group , Mario Forever was designed as a sprawling love letter to the classic Super Mario games of the 8-bit and 16-bit eras. Its goal was to combine the tight, nostalgic level design of the early titles with upgraded visuals and, crucially, bring the full experience to the PC for free. Fan-made games occupy a unique space in gaming history, bridging the gap between official corporate releases and grassroots community passion. Among these projects, Buziol Games’ Super Mario 3: Mario Forever stands as one of the most successful and enduring PC fan games ever created. When arrived, it marked a massive milestone in the project's evolution, introducing updated engine mechanics, remastered visuals, and an expanded universe that kept the spirit of classic 8-bit and 16-bit platformers alive for a modern era.
